From 0803e2a5a69dca16a72145387d2ff5ea8e9b328f Mon Sep 17 00:00:00 2001 From: Mark Story Date: Mon, 11 Jan 2010 18:04:08 -0500 Subject: [PATCH] Moving CLI code coverage generation into the CliReporter. --- cake/tests/lib/reporter/cake_cli_reporter.php |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/cake/tests/lib/reporter/cake_cli_reporter.php b/cake/tests/lib/reporter/cake_cli_reporter.php index 61775842c..654cfce2e 100644 --- a/cake/tests/lib/reporter/cake_cli_reporter.php +++ b/cake/tests/lib/reporter/cake_cli_reporter.php @@ -152,6 +152,14 @@ class CakeCliReporter extends CakeBaseReporter { } else { fwrite(STDOUT, $buffer . $this->getPassCount() . " passes.\n" . $this->_timeStats()); } + + if ( + isset($this->params['codeCoverage']) && + $this->params['codeCoverage'] && + class_exists('CodeCoverageManager') + ) { + CodeCoverageManager::report(); + } } /**